diff options
-rw-r--r-- | src/app/index.html | 1 | ||||
-rw-r--r-- | src/app/js/browser.js | 4 | ||||
-rw-r--r-- | src/app/js/events.js | 3 |
3 files changed, 6 insertions, 2 deletions
diff --git a/src/app/index.html b/src/app/index.html index ffb8699..d3de578 100644 --- a/src/app/index.html +++ b/src/app/index.html @@ -321,6 +321,7 @@ <script src="js/misc.js"></script> <script src="js/mods.js"></script> <script src="js/toast.js"></script> + <script src="js/events.js"></script> <script src="js/popups.js"></script> <script src="js/tooltip.js"></script> <script src="js/browser.js"></script> diff --git a/src/app/js/browser.js b/src/app/js/browser.js index 7ca2729..c1da9b5 100644 --- a/src/app/js/browser.js +++ b/src/app/js/browser.js @@ -555,8 +555,8 @@ search.addEventListener("keyup", () => { } }) -let events = ["scroll", "mousedown", "touchdown"]; -events.forEach((event) => { +let mouse_events = ["scroll", "mousedown", "touchdown"]; +mouse_events.forEach((event) => { browser.addEventListener(event, () => { Preview.hide(); diff --git a/src/app/js/events.js b/src/app/js/events.js new file mode 100644 index 0000000..cced4a7 --- /dev/null +++ b/src/app/js/events.js @@ -0,0 +1,3 @@ +const EventEmitter = require("events"); +class Emitter extends EventEmitter {}; +const events = new Emitter(); |